Public Consultation: Intent and Objectives: National Biodiversity Strategy and Action Plan to 2030

1. Background

In terms of Article 51 of the Environment Protection Act (Cap. 549), the public is duly notified that the Environment and Resources Authority (ERA) is preparing the National Biodiversity Strategy and Action Plan for the period to 2030, in line with Malta’s commitments as a party to the UN Convention on Biological Diversity.

The National Biodiversity Strategy and Action Plan to 2030 builds upon Malta’s first National Biodiversity Strategy and Action Plan (2012-2020) and the final review of implementation, in order to continue the Government’s long-term efforts on biodiversity conservation.

2. Consultation

The main objectives of the proposed “National Biodiversity Strategy and Action Plan to 2030” are to:

  • outline the national priorities and establish a comprehensive and proactive framework for safeguarding Malta’s biodiversity;
  • serve as a national policy driver to mainstream biodiversity and its services into relevant sectoral or cross-sectoral plans, programmes and policies, especially those that have a bearing on Malta’s biological and natural resources;
  • provide coordinated measures for addressing biodiversity loss and fostering nature conservation;
  • contribute to the protection of ecosystems and their services, as well as social and economic safeguards through the elimination and effective management of all associated pressures and threats;
  • structure and facilitate broad participation and collective action for biodiversity conservation and restoration through stakeholder cooperation;
  • streamline the legal requirements of global, regional and national legislation, as well as to offer strategic direction on how to address biodiversity loss at a national level;
  • provide opportunities and create an impetus necessary for achieving the national priorities and the Global Biodiversity Targets, while also contributing to the implementation of the EU Biodiversity Strategy to 2030 and the UN Post-2020 Global Biodiversity Framework.
